Software Engineering Vs Programming, Is There A Difference?

The terms Programmer and Software program Engineer, opposite to common perception, aren’t interchangeable. For example, slightly than writing down a program’s binary illustration a programmer will write a program in a programming language like C, Java or Python. Since the invention of the web, programmers have been utilizing it to discuss software growth techniques, publish tutorials, and share code samples for others to be taught from and use online.

In U.s.a., Python has truly changed Java at tutorial stage, now days college students are began studying programming utilizing Python as an alternative of C or Java, as was the case of earlier generation. They’ve made huge difference in programming world and without their contribution, we might not be right here. It is very tough to determine what are the preferred of contemporary programming languages.

Dennis MacAlistair Ritchie, An American laptop scientist, created the C programming language between 1967 and 1973 at AT&T Bell labs. Bjarne Stroustrup; born 30 December 1950 in Aarhus, Denmark is a Danish pc scientist, most notable for the creation and the event of the widely-used C++ programming language.

Programs were principally nonetheless entered utilizing punched cards or paper tape See pc programming within the punch card era By the late Nineteen Sixties, information storage gadgets and pc terminals turned cheap enough that applications could be created by typing directly into the computer systems.

Each Programmer should know about Dennis Ritchie and his contribution to the programming world. Programming is extra about writing code, whereas Engineering is concerning the building complete system. Step one in most formal software improvement processes is requirements evaluation, adopted by testing to determine worth modeling, implementation, and failure elimination (debugging).